On Android, pretty much everything is an app, even your dialer, messaging, and a lot of the system itself. This means the main way your device can get a virus is if you download an app from an untrusted source or if an app has been tampered with. Even though Google scans apps, millions are uploaded every day, so sometimes a harmful one slips through.

Bitdefender Mobile Security (Android)

Bitdefender Mobile Security is one of the best Android antivirus apps for malware detection, known for its minimal impact on device performance. It also includes extra tools such as web protection and anti‑theft features that keep your phone safe under any circumstance.
Pricing Plans of Bitdefender:
-
Free Trial: A 14‑day free trial is usually offered before you buy.
-
Basic Paid Plan: Around £14.49–£14.99 per year for 1 device / 1-year subscription.
-
Multi‑Device Options: About £19.99 per year for a 3‑device licence.

Norton 360 (Mobile Security)

Norton 360 for Android is a strong protection best Chrome antivirus software security app with top‑tier protection from unsafe apps. It’s known for its user‑friendly setup and additional tools like Wi‑Fi security with safer browsing.
Pricing Plans of Norton:
-
Norton 360 Standard: Costs £24.99 for the first year and protects 1 device.
-
Norton 360 Deluxe: Priced at £89.99 for 1 year, this plan covers up to 5 devices.
-
Norton 360 Advanced: Available for £149.99 for 1 year, this plan protects up to 10 devices.

Avast Mobile Security

Avast Mobile Security is one of the most popular and powerful free virus protection for Android. Even as a free app, it offers paid plans that provide excellent protection, along with extra tools such as Wi‑Fi security checks and a web guard.
Pricing Plans of Avast:
-
The free version offers basic protection at no cost.
-
The paid premium plan typically costs around £39.99 per year for one device in the UK, unlocking extra features like app locking, photo vault, network inspector, and more.
